“At the core of all the social networks is an RSS feed. Your Twitter account should have an RSS feed at the bottom of the page, or on the sidebar to the right. Similarly, there are RSS feeds for your blog, your Flickr page, even your Last FM account These RSS feeds are the key to the most basic backups you can do.”.
